Licensing requirement of bail enforcement agents
This bill requires bail enforcement agents in Minnesota to obtain a license from the Board of Private Detective and Protective Agent Services before they can work. It mandates that bail bond companies cannot hire or contract with anyone who does not hold a valid license and establishes criminal penalties for violating this rule. The legislation also directs the board to create specific rules for training, conduct, and record-keeping for these agents while explicitly prohibiting them from enforcing civil immigration laws.
